**Ticket #4312 — Snapshot tests failing on contractor machines**

The Glimmerkit UI snapshot suite fails locally because the baseline-image store at Fernbrook isn't reachable without credentials. CI passes since the runner injects them automatically, but fresh checkouts don't include the required env file, so `glimmer snap --verify` errors out with an auth failure on every component. Until onboarding automation covers this, contractors must create `.env.local` in the repo root. Add the following line to that file:

sealed setting: LEDGER_TOKEN20=6148d35bbb480b0ab79e

Heads up: if the Lintrock baseline file in the Quarrow repo drifts from main, CI fails with a "stale baseline" error even when the code is fine. Quick fix is to regenerate the baseline on a clean checkout and re-push. If a customer build is blocked, confirm the failing run matches the token below before escalating.

build token for yadug-yagag: htk21_c863c33eb8b82c0c9c152

Hookline retries failed webhook deliveries with exponential backoff. A delivery counts as failed on any non-2xx response or a timeout after 10 seconds. Staging retries 3 times; production retries 8 times over roughly six hours. After the final attempt, the endpoint is paused and plugin authors must re-enable it from the dashboard. Duplicate deliveries are possible — make handlers idempotent using the delivery ID header. Retry intervals differ per environment. The production values are listed below.

config for tagaf-bawif:
[norok]
host = norok.ordinworks.local
user = norok_svc
database = norok_prod